<p>To land a Job in a very technical field such as Data analysis you need to have a solid portfolio, This portfolio will be your identity Card that you will introduce yourself to the world through it.</p> <p>So Here are 10 entry-level projects you can test your limits &amp; skills through these Ideas, where I will also mention the difficulty of the project &amp; The data Source which you can download to start with it right away</p> <p><img alt="" src="https://miro.medium.com/v2/resize:fit:1000/1*0T6D86-qRdu7aJzwiEJIHQ.jpeg" style="height:500px; width:1000px" /></p> <p>Important note: if you are still wondering what to study &amp; where to go in this field, I will publish another article series to guide you to follow step by step that will help you master the essential skills, but for now the main focus is the portfolio creating step.</p> <ol> <li>EDA for the Iris Flower dataset:</li> </ol> <p>DIFFICULTY: EASY</p> <p>Data source: The Iris Flower Dataset &mdash;&nbsp;<a href="https://archive.ics.uci.edu/ml/datasets/iris" rel="noopener ugc nofollow" target="_blank">https://archive.ics.uci.edu/ml/datasets/iris</a></p> <p>Tools: Python (Pandas, Matplotlib, Seaborn)</p> <p>To start with this data, you can import the dataset into a Jupyter Notebook using Pandas. Then, you can perform exploratory data analysis using Matplotlib and Seaborn to create visualizations such as scatterplots, histograms, and boxplots.</p> <p><a href="https://medium.com/@melesely96/10-data-analysis-projects-to-land-your-first-job-a30c6d80d3ca"><strong>Visit Now</strong></a></p>
